- 1 pound ground beef browned, drained
- 1 can sweet corn
- 1 can green beans
- 2 cans cream of chicken or your favorite cream soup
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on pepper
- 1 bag frozen tater tots
- 1 1/2 cups cheese shredded
Preheat oven to 425 degrees F. Combine cooked ground beef, cream of chicken, corn, green beans, salt and pepper in a bowl. Mix until combined well.
Spread ground beef mixture into the bottom of a greased casserole dish.
Add half of the cheese.
Place tater tots on top. I like to keep them in even rows, but you can just toss them on if you'd rather.
Bake for 20-25 minutes or until the tater tots are done and the soup layer is hot. Add additional time as needed. Sprinkle with remaining cheese and broil for 2-3 minutes or until cheese has melted. Serve and enjoy!
Optional add-ins and swaps:
- Onions
- Cream of mushroom instead of cream of chicken
- Extra seasonings of your choice
- Different varieties of cheese
- Carrots
- Peas
- Cooked white or brown rice
